The Boston Celtics are scheduled to play the Indiana Pacers on Peacock NBA Monday, marking their third of four season meetings. Boston secured victories in their December matchups. Tip-off is set for 7:30 PM ET, with additional coverage on NBCSN and Peacock. The Celtics are coming off a recent home loss and currently hold the third spot in the Eastern Conference standings.
The Pacers have shown resilience, winning their last two games following a historic 13-game losing skid. However, the team is significantly impacted by injuries, with key player Tyrese Haliburton out for the season and many other players having missed considerable time. This has led to the league's highest number of different starting lineups this season.
